Output e34b618d5e2db2afb39a51dbf19d67e52f47c9fb1bf8df439fcaa0a41f9ce2dd:0

value
70758
script pubkey
OP_0 OP_PUSHBYTES_20 e768decee821e6d799085b35b67bbc4fa7a7aada
address
bc1qua5danhgy8nd0xggtv6mv7auf7n602k6pq95r9
transaction
e34b618d5e2db2afb39a51dbf19d67e52f47c9fb1bf8df439fcaa0a41f9ce2dd
confirmations
20739
spent
true